Aadhaar Virtual ID (VID) 2025: VID is a temporary, revocable 16-digit random number that is linked to the Aadhaar number, which can be used instead of the Aadhaar number for authentication or e-KYC services.
Only the Aadhaar number holder may generate a VID and can also change their VID (create a new one) on occasion. It’s important to note that an Aadhaar number can only have one valid VID at a time.
You can use VID or Virtual ID in place of Aadhaar number.

VID will be made available through the UIDAI website (www.myaadhaar.uidai.gov.in), eAadhaar download, and the mAadhaar mobile application, among others.
It can also be produced by sending an SMS to the Aadhaar helpline number 1947. Aadhaar holders must enter “GVIDLast 4 digits of Aadhaar Number” and submit it to 1947 using their registered mobile number.
Step 1: Go to myAadhaar’s official page.
Step 2: Scroll down and select ‘VID Generator’, or click on this link: https://myaadhaar.uidai.gov.in/genericGenerateOrRetriveVID.
Step 3: Choose ‘Generate VID’, enter your Aadhaar number and Captcha, then click ‘Send OTP’. Step 3: Enter the OTP sent to your registered phone number.
Step 4: Click the “Submit” button at the bottom of the page.
Step 5: Your 16-digit Virtual ID number will now be sent to your email address and Aadhaar-registered phone number.
